No stranger to film, Lou Marini enjoys a formidable roster of success in this arena, too. Lou and the other band members tour worldwide, giving live concerts to packed houses and hundreds of thousands screaming fans. He is accomplished on soprano, alto, tenor, and baritone saxes, piccolo, flute, alto flute, bass flute and clarinet.ĭubbed “Blue Lou” by Dan Akroyd, it is Marini’s seven-year association as an original SNL band member that led to his role as “Blue Lou” in John Belushi and Akroyd’s cult classic movie, “The Blues Brothers.” To this day, the remarkable popularity of the Blues Brothers Band is kept alive.
